Families are welcome to apply for enrolment to Lowther Hall at any time. Applications are processed on a date-received basis, therefore the earlier families register their daughter the greater the probability of receiving the offer of a place. Priority is given to siblings of current students, daughters and granddaughters of past students, and girls who are members of an Anglican parish. Registrations are then processed in date order.
Entry to the school is primarily determined by the date a family submits an application for enrolment. However, priority is given to siblings of current students, daughters and granddaughters of past students, and girls who are members of an Anglican parish. For Kindergarten entry, preference is given to students intending to continue through primary and secondary years. Beyond these considerations, places are offered in chronological order based on the application date.

Main entry points to Lowther Hall are: 4 year old Kindergarten, Prep, Year 4 and Year 7. Entry is possible at other levels if there are vacancies.

Your daughter can join the waitlist once she has been born.
On acceptance by a parent/guardian of the offer of a place at the School, a non-refundable enrolment fee of $2,000 per student is payable to secure enrolment.
